Henry Hoekstra, age 79, of Green Lake, WI, passed away on Friday, April 12, 1991, at his residence.
Henry was born January 17, 1912, in Chicago, IL, a son to William and Elizabeth (Smit) Hoekstra. He served his country during WWII in the Army Air Corp. On January 8, 1966 he married Betty Brayley in Chicago. He was an upholsterer for 45 years. They moved to Green Lake in 1976. Henry was a past member of the Green Lake Rotary Club. His favorite hobby was to paint scenic pictures.
Henry is survived by his wife, Betty, three sons: Wayne and Kenneth both of Los Angeles, CA, and Ray (Angie) of Ripon; one brother, Richard (Ida) of Clarendon Hills, IL and three sisters: Ruth Kochis of Thorton, IL, Jean Drenth and Revina Rudenga both of Whitter, CA. He is also survived by other relatives and friends. Henry was preceded in death by his first wife, one brother and three sisters.
